Comunidad de diseño web y desarrollo en internet online

Utilizar libreria c++

Citar            
MensajeEscrito el 03 Nov 2005 05:59 pm
Hola, ¿hay alguna forma de interactuar con una libreria c++?. Me explico, tengo una libreria c++ que se encarga de interactuar con un dispositivo para apagar y encender bombillas. Las funciones de encendido y apagado estan en esa libreria, pero yo tengo que dar las ordenes desde flash. Puedo hacerlo directamente con as?
He leido que no se puede hacer directamente, sino que habria que hacer algo asi como meter el swf en un programa c y usar activeX. (Como veis no me he enterado muy bien)

Por db

63 de clabLevel



 

opera
Citar            
MensajeEscrito el 04 Nov 2005 12:08 am
usa fscommand y XMLsocket..

fscommand para ejecutar el programita que interactua con las bombillas y con XMLsocket le mandas al programa variables [con las ordenes a dentro], claro el programita de c tendras que hacerle para que se ponga a escuchar por un puerto [el que especifiques en flash] y interpretar las ordenes que desde ahi le mandas....

un sencillo ejemplo..

Código AS

Código :

stop ();
sock = new XMLSocket();
sock.onConnect = onSockConnect;
sock.connect("127.0.0.1", 5001) 

//Por el puerto 5001 :-) 

function onSockConnect (success) {
if (success) {
   connected = true;
   xmlmsg = new XML("QUERYBOXES");
   sock.send(xmlmsg); 
} else {
   connected = false;
}
}




Bueno no se mucho C++ como para ponerte un ejemplo de winSock pero bueno ya sabras tu como hacer la otra parte..

por cierto el programita de C++ tiene que estar dentro de una carpeta fscommand que esta en la raiz del fichero swf. :-)

saludos

Por Zandy

Claber

1345 de clabLevel

5 tutoriales

Genero:Masculino   Premio_Secretos

firefox
Citar            
MensajeEscrito el 04 Nov 2005 05:39 pm
y sabeis alguna pagina con algun tutorial sobre esto?

Por db

63 de clabLevel



 

opera
Citar            
MensajeEscrito el 05 Nov 2005 05:13 pm
sobre que ???, de XMLSocket, pues

http://www.google.com.cu/search?hl=es&q=XMLSocket+%2B+flash&btnG=B%C3%BAsqueda&meta=lr%3Dlang_es

saludos

Por Zandy

Claber

1345 de clabLevel

5 tutoriales

Genero:Masculino   Premio_Secretos

firefox

 

Cristalab BabyBlue v4 + V4 © 2011 Cristalab
Powered by ClabEngines v4, HTML5, love and ponies.